PANGAIA creates items for everyday living, any scenario, and fundamental necessities. PANGAIA develops goods using smart technology and as many ecological raw materials as possible. Each item they develop results from research and meaning, and each one solves an industrial environmental concern. Panagia introduced denim-based fabric to its broad product portfolio in October 2021. This is the first time that selvage denim has been created with nettle fibers, a durable raw material with a hollow center.
Arvind Limited is the flagship firm of the Lalbhai Group and a textile producer. It is the largest denim maker in India. It is headquartered in Ahmedabad, Gujarat, and has operations in Santej. The firm produces linen shirting, jeans, knits, and bottom-weight textiles. 2011 it launched its Advanced Materials Division, specializing in technical textiles. Arvind Ltd. announced the first introduction of anti-viral textile innovation in India in June 2020 under the trademark "Intellifabrix." Arvind has teamed with Swiss textile technology pioneer HeiQ Material AG and Taiwanese specialized chemical powerhouse Jintex Corp to deliver this groundbreaking anti-virus technique.
